简介
该用户还未填写简介
擅长的技术栈
可提供的服务
暂无可提供的服务
1024程序员节 | 征文 #
使用EasyExcel来解析Excel文件并将内容插入数据库是一个很好的选择,因为EasyExcel具有高效、简单的特点。以下是一个使用EasyExcel和JDBC来完成这一任务的示例。依赖首先,确保你在项目中包含了EasyExcel和JDBC的相关依赖。示例代码以下示例代码展示了如何使用EasyExcel读取Excel文件并将数据插入到MySQL数据库中。定义数据模型首先,定义一个类来表示Exc
也就是说,如果 `field1` 和 `field2` 都是 `null`,那么在序列化时它们将被忽略。- `Include.NON_ABSENT`:仅包含值不为 "absent" 的字段,这对于 Java 8 中的 `Optional` 类型很有用。在这个示例中,`field1` 只有在非空时才会被包含,而 `field2` 则会在非空且非空字符串时才会被包含。在上面的示例中,`field1`
内存临时表:某些复杂查询,如带有 `GROUP BY`、`ORDER BY`、或 `DISTINCT` 的查询,可能需要 MySQL 在内存中创建临时表来存储中间结果。-查询缓存检查:MySQL 在执行查询之前,会检查是否在查询缓存中已有结果(如果查询缓存启用)。MySQL 的查询执行过程涉及多个内存区域,从解析和优化查询到处理数据和生成结果,每个步骤都在特定的内存区域中完成。查询过程中涉及到的表
MyBatis Plus 是 Java 生态中一款流行的库,它扩展了 MyBatis 的功能,MyBatis 是一个简化 Java 应用中数据库操作的持久化框架。在数据库操作中,批量保存多条记录是一项常见任务。MyBatis Plus 提供了对批量操作的支持,包括批量保存。